Kefir Mousse
Kefir mousse is so easy to make! It has a special soluble fiber that keeps you full and feeds your microbiome while supplying a myriad of health benefits. Xanthan gum is the ingredient that turns kefir into a mousse texture. Xanthan gum is a coating from a particular bacteria, Xanthomonas campestris. This bacteria grows a protective coating. Think of it like an orange peel or the skin of an onion. When fed a particular food, this bacteria's coating becomes very sticky and makes a great binding and thickening agent in recipes. Berry Mousse
- 1 cup Kefir
- 1 cup frozen berries, strawberries, raspberries, etc. you can also use fresh fruit
- 2 teaspoons Xanthan gum 6 grams
- honey or sweetener if it's not sweet enough
